Transaction 77fd31ec8c460a44ecfc7955f34bb3ac7c1f2f8019a25f69b8c4104b839b12f5
1 Input
1 Output
-
77fd31ec8c460a44ecfc7955f34bb3ac7c1f2f8019a25f69b8c4104b839b12f5:0
- value
- 526444
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c6f9474623d06aea353f0919a242aeec7824b03 OP_EQUAL
- address
- 3BaNZy9X3V96RZWfJtuhLjnZe7MAUCLEUb